Beat-Herder 2022: Nile Rodgers & Chic, Hot Chip and The Wailers among festival line-up

Beat-Herder festival is back after a Covid-enforced two-year break, with Mile Rodgers & Chic among the first line-up names.Hot Chip, The Wailers and Public Service Broadcasting will also perform at the festival, which takes place in Lancashire's Ribble Valley from July 14 to 17.

Only final tier tickets remain for the event, which will be celebrating its 15th birthday.Billed as "the best party of the summer", Beat-Herder’s reputation precedes it as a haven of hedonistic joy.

The legendary event boasts 20 plus whimsical stages, world-class DJs, live acts and comedians, as well as surprises aplenty.

This year is the first time the festival will run across four days, opening on Thursday July 14 for an extra day of unbridled revelry.Beat-Herder continues to exist as it did back when it started as a free party in 1998 - uncompromising, unwavering and distinguished by an overwhelming sense of community.
